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
434 620602 986540
951709 66117479661
951709 66117479661
330 841 093 96
All about undefined
Interested in learning more?
951709 66117479661
330 841 093 96
See more
22761194326 7529 55648
99 4005 44116260508
See more
61391400 899 820141684
85158624370 192568 240772773
See more